    The truth is, the pain you feel after an abortion will be about as bad as a very strong menstrual cramp. It may feel worse than your heaviest period, but it’s less painful than natural childbirth. Most patients describe the pain as very sharp and crampy, like severe menstrual cramps. The level of pain varies by individual.
